Log In to Oracle ILOM (Service)
At the terminal prompt, type:
ssh root@SP-IP-address
Password: password
Oracle (R) Integrated Lights Out Manager
Version 3.2.x
Copyright (c) 2014, Oracle and/or its affiliates, Inc. All rights reserved.
->

Identify Faulted Components

The fmadm faulty command displays the list of faults detected by PSH. You can run this
command from the host or through the Oracle ILOM fault management shell.
